			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Overdue fines are assessed based on the type of item on loan.</p>
<p><strong>Books, magazines &amp; audiobooks</strong><br />
$.25 per day per item</p>
<p><strong>Cds (music)<br />
</strong>$.25 per day per item</p>
<p><strong>Videos &amp; dvds<br />
</strong>$1.00 per day per item</p>
<p><strong>Maximum fine per item:  $10.00</strong></p>
<p>Customers may renew items in person, over the telephone, and on-line to avoid late penalties.  Please note that items with another patron waiting WILL NOT be renewed. </p>
<p><strong>Minimizing Overdue Charges</strong></p>
<p>Return your items on or before the due date</p>
<p>Use the after hours book drop chute outside the library for the return of items when the library is closed.</p>
<p>Renew your items before they are due.  Items may be renewed twice for a further 3 weeks, either in person, by phone or online.</p>
<p>All items may be renewed unless they are overdue or have been reserved by another borrower.</p>
<p>Going on holidays?  Let a staff member know before you borrow and an extended holiday loan can be arranged.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><a title="damaged-book" rel="lightbox[pics58]" href="http://www.wetaskiwinpubliclibrary.ab.ca/wp-content/uploads/2008/07/damaged-book.jpg"><img class="attachment wp-att-59 alignleft" src="http://www.wetaskiwinpubliclibrary.ab.ca/wp-content/uploads/2008/07/damaged-book.thumbnail.jpg" alt="damaged-book" width="200" height="150" /></a>First of all, you are not alone!  Damage to library books occurs more often than you might think, but it is rarely intentional.  Accidents happen.  Of course, we hope that customers will treat borrowed material with extra care and caution, but that cup of coffee, the new puppy, or the large mud puddle at the end of the road don&#8217;t always cooperate!  Rest assured, you won&#8217;t be banned from the library for the rest of your life; we kindly ask, however, for re-imbursement of the cost to purchase another copy of the same (or a similar) item.   We expect normal wear and tear to show after material has been well used by the community.  Unfortunately, food, drink and other substances can cause mold, mildew and bugs to breed within the pages of a book.  It&#8217;s unhealty and unsanitary for everyone, and can even spread to other material in the library if left unchecked.   </p>
